Abstract

The domestic and overseas current situation of the radioactive material safe transport management was analyzed by researching the IAEA's radioactive material safe transport document and the development of the radioactive material safe transport management and the laws, regulations and national standard in China. A number of suggestions were thrown out to give references for the departments who want to formulate the regulation for the safe transport of radioactive material.
